To support our growing global Digital Cinema team and increase our 24/7 capabilities, the role of Theatrical QC Specialist - Contractor will have the following primary responsibilities:

  • QC of Digital Cinema Packages in all formats including 2D, 3D, HFR, HDR, immersive audio, subtitles and accessibility.
  • Work closely with other members of the Digital Cinema team to ensure production standards are maintained and output is handed over appropriately to the next shift.
  • Involvement in testing of tools and applications, handling associated data entry related to work orders, working with other departments and providing regular feedback to the Project Team, Mastering, GFX, Subtitling and Content Services.

The ideal candidate will be expected to have QC experience and a basic understanding of the technical aspects of DCPs and other content specifications. They will be highly motivated, possess a flexible attitude and adapt quickly in a fast-paced environment. In addition, they must be able to work as part of a team that deals with changing priorities and workloads. The role will be supported with training for Theatrical QC and Digital Cinema workflows.

Working Hours: flexible hours – weekend Saturday / Sunday – on-site @ 19-22 Rathbone Pl, London W1T 1HY, United Kingdom

Responsibilities:

  • Theatrical QC of Digital Cinema Packages (DCP)
  • Creation and completion of QC reports noting defects with proper details for troubleshooting
  • Active participation in troubleshooting and root cause analysis of QC rejections
  • Other related tasks as assigned

Requirements:

  • Technical skills and basic knowledge of industry standard tools and technologies in QC and digital media
  • Basic knowledge of image, audio and subtitle digital file formats
  • Familiarity with Digital Cinema theatrical equipment is a plus
  • Basic knowledge of aspect ratios, codecs, colourspace, compression, and media characteristics is a plus
  • Experience in DCP and IMF mastering processes is a plus
  • Problem solver with creative approach and ability to think out of the box
  • Excellent communication skills
  • Ability to prioritize, manage work orders, and work under pressure
  • Detail-oriented with strong organizational skills
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team
  • Willingness to learn new methods and techniques
  • Passionate about quality and customer experience

Experience:

  • Minimum 1 year of content QC experience, Digital Cinema QC experience is a plus
  • Minimum 1 year of experience in Post Production environment

Education:

  • Bachelor’s Degree from an accredited College/University or equivalent professional experience.
